Merge pull request #134 from ThatOneCalculator/feat/ethernet

feat: show ethernet icon if ethernet is connected
This commit is contained in:
Lemmy 2025-08-22 16:53:19 -04:00 committed by GitHub
commit f15563fbad
No known key found for this signature in database
GPG key ID: B5690EEEBB952194
2 changed files with 23 additions and 2 deletions

View file

@ -27,6 +27,7 @@ NIconButton {
icon: {
try {
if (NetworkService.ethernet) return "lan"
let connected = false
let signalStrength = 0
for (const net in NetworkService.networks) {
@ -36,10 +37,10 @@ NIconButton {
break
}
}
return connected ? NetworkService.signalIcon(signalStrength) : "wifi"
return connected ? NetworkService.signalIcon(signalStrength) : "wifi_find"
} catch (error) {
Logger.error("WiFi", "Error getting icon:", error)
return "wifi"
return "signal_wifi_bad"
}
}
tooltipText: "WiFi Networks"